python怎么安装xlwt模块 python中如何用xlrd、xlwt库边读边写入excel文件?
python中如何用xlrd、xlwt库边读边写入excel文件?
一般在Python中,用xlrd(excel read)读取excel文件,用xlwt(excel write)生成excel文件(excel中单元格的格式可以控制)。需要注意的是,用xlrd读取Excel是不能操作的:_workbook()方法返回的是一个类型,是只读的,不能操作。()返回的类型的save(filepath)方法可以保存excel文件。
所以读取和生成Excel文件是非常容易的,但是修改已有的Excel文件就比较麻烦。不过还有一个xlutils(依托xlrd和xlwt)提供了复制excel文件内容和修改文件的功能。事实上,它只是在和之间建立了一个管道。
模块的copy()方法实现了这个功能,示例代码如下:
from xlrd import open _ workbook from import copy Rb op: 1 . xls)#通过sheet_by_index()获取的工作表没有write()方法RS _ by _ index(0)WB copy(Rb)# g:1.xls)
练习代码(通过xlrd读取amp writing,然后使用copy保存):
特别说明:因为copy保存的文件实际上是xlwt保存的。
但是xlwt只能写xls文件,不能写xlsx文件。
import xlrd from xlwt import * from import copy xls file test . xls book _ workbook(xls file)sheet _ name _ names()print(sheet _ name)sheet _ by _ index(1)nrows(nrows)print(ncols)row _ data _ values(0)col _ data _ values(0)print(row _ data)col _ data)cell _ value sheet . cell _ value(3,0)print(cell _ value)cell _ value 2 sheet . cell(3,0)打印(cell_value2)sheet.put_c
如何用python操作excel?
用python读取excel中一列数据的步骤如下:
1.首先,打开一个dos命令窗口,安装两个必要的库。命令是:pip3install xlrdPip3安装xlwt .
2.准备excel。
3.打开pycharm并创建一个新文件。首先,导入支持库import xlrdimport xlwt。
4.要操作excel,必须先打开excel,使用open _ workbook( ;路径与路径。;).要获取行和列,请使用nrows (row)和ncols (column)获取特定值,并使用cell(row,col).value。
5.如果要在excel中写值,应该使用write属性,重点是支持库xlwt。思路是先新建一个excel,再新建一个tab B,然后向B写入一组数据,最后保存为excel.xls。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。